Table 3.
Tensile strength (N/mm2) and elongation (%) for the untreated/treated leather samples with TiO2-NPs before and after fungal inoculation.
| Leather Treatment | After 7 Days | After 14 Days | After 21 Days | |||
|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Tensile Strength (N) | Elongation % | Tensile Strength (N) | Elongation % | Tensile Strength (N) | Elongation % | |
| A | 440.5 | 27.80 | 438.5 | 26.20 | 436.2 | 24.10 | 
| B | 346.8 | 20.90 | 274.8 | 17.48 | 245.2 | 16.40 | 
| C | 430.1 | 23.28 | 425.1 | 19.65 | 420.9 | 18.00 | 
| D | 400.20 | 22.70 | 385.4 | 18.55 | 375.6 | 17.09 | 
A is the negative control (leather sample without TiO2-NPs and in the absence of fungal inoculation); B is the positive control (leather sample without treatment and inoculated with fungal strain AL1); C is the leather treated with TiO2-NPs without fungal inoculation; and D is the leather treated with TiO2-NPs with fungal inoculation.
